Our client, a major provider in industrial services is looking for a Logistics Administrator.
Job Responsibilities:
Inventory Management
Maintain accurate inventory levels via regular inventory audits
Track stock movements to prevent shortages or overstocking
Order Processing
Receive and process customer orders and coordinate with suppliers and customers
Shipping and Delivery Coordination
Coordinate shipments, track deliveries, and handle shipment discrepancies
Documentation and Record Keeping
Maintain records for shipments, receipts, and inventory
Ensure completion and storage of import/export documents (e.g. invoices, shipping labels, and customs paperwork)
Prepare reports related to logistics operations, such as delivery schedules, inventory levels, and financials
Supplier and Vendor Management
Communicate with suppliers to ensure the timely procurement of goods
Resolve any delivery, pricing, or quality issues
Negotiate with suppliers to ensure cost-effective operations
Transportation Management
Plan transportation routes to ensure cost-efficient delivery
Ensure compliance with transport regulations
Problem-Solving and Issue Resolution
Resolve issues related to inventory discrepancies, shipment delays, or damaged goods
Handle customer complaints related to logistics and provide timely solutions
Compliance and Regulatory Adherence
Ensure all logistics activities comply with relevant laws and regulations
Cost Control and Budgeting
Monitor logistics-related expenses and identify cost-saving opportunities
Assist with logistics budgeting and resource allocation
Communication and Collaboration
Collaborate with internal departments (e.g., sales, purchasing, warehouse) and various stakeholders (suppliers, customers, carriers, etc.) to ensure smooth logistics operations
Returns Management
Ensure all returned items have a Job Order issued by Sales/ Ops
Verify item conditions (unused, undamaged, completed), report them to Sales/Ops, and follow up on required actions
